public CardboardMeshJsonClass(CardboardMesh sourceMeshData) { indices = sourceMeshData.indices; n_indices = sourceMeshData.n_indices; vertices = sourceMeshData.vertices; uvs = sourceMeshData.uvs; n_vertices = sourceMeshData.n_vertices; }
private void Awake() { CardboardMesh cMeshData = JsonUtility.FromJson <CardboardMesh>(meshDataRaw.text); // CardboardMesh cMeshData = GetEditorTestMesh(); Mesh unityMesh = CardboardUtility.ConvertCardboardMesh_Triangle(cMeshData); meshFilter.mesh = unityMesh; }
public static void Save_MeshJson(CardboardMesh sourceMeshData) { CardboardMeshJsonClass target = new CardboardMeshJsonClass(sourceMeshData); SaveFile(FILE_EYEMESH, JsonUtility.ToJson(target, true)); }